Output a8159fa750ec6a7a68affd7b7eed56e81efeaa6ecba94ace459fe7f127683637:3

value
124921338
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4e6e4756c5308c15ae153483aafa944f9fc88f2 OP_EQUAL
address
MNw5eaQQJzL3KoViagj4AmnHXCGAztZRgk
transaction
a8159fa750ec6a7a68affd7b7eed56e81efeaa6ecba94ace459fe7f127683637
spent
true